Ingredients
Scale
Main Ingredients:
- 1 cup all-purpose flour
- ¾ cup unsweetened cocoa powder
- 2 large eggs
- 1 cup granulated sugar
Supporting Ingredients:
- ¼ cup vegetable oil
- 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
- 2 tablespoons instant coffee or espresso powder
- 1 teaspoon baking powder
- ¼ teaspoon salt
Coating:
- ½ cup powdered sugar
Instructions
- Grab a large mixing bowl and vigorously whisk 1 cup granulated sugar with ¼ cup vegetable oil until well blended. Incorporate 2 large eggs, 1 teaspoon vanilla extract, and 2 tablespoons instant espresso powder, stirring until the mixture looks smooth.
- Sift ¾ cup unsweetened cocoa powder into the wet ingredients. Stir thoroughly until the cocoa completely dissolves and creates a rich, dark batter.
- In a separate bowl, combine 1 cup all-purpose flour, 1 teaspoon baking powder, and ¼ teaspoon salt. Whisk these dry ingredients together until evenly distributed.
- Gradually fold the dry flour mixture into the wet ingredients. Mix carefully until a sticky, uniform dough forms. Do not overmix.
- Cover the dough with plastic wrap and refrigerate for 2 hours or overnight. This helps the cookies develop deeper flavor and prevents excessive spreading.
-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Line two baking sheets with parchment paper for easy cleanup.
- Scoop the chilled dough into tablespoon-sized balls. Roll each ball completely in ½ cup powdered sugar, ensuring a full, even coating.
- Place the sugar-coated dough balls 2 inches apart on the prepared baking sheets. Bake for 10-12 minutes until the tops develop signature crinkles.
- Remove cookies from the oven. Let them rest on the baking sheet for 5 minutes to set, then transfer to a wire rack for complete cooling.
Notes
- Chill the dough thoroughly to prevent spreading and help create those signature crinkle tops on your cookies.
- Use fresh espresso powder for the most intense coffee flavor that really makes these cookies stand out.
- Roll the dough balls generously in powdered sugar right before baking to get those beautiful white crackle lines.
- For a gluten-free version, swap the all-purpose flour with a 1:1 gluten-free baking blend to keep the same rich texture.
